India’s second-string team is set to tour the Sri Lanka in July, according to a report, R. Premadasa Stadium in Colombo will host the three ODIs and the T20Is.

"We plan to host the entire series at one venue. As of now, it has been decided that the Premadasa Stadium will host the fixtures. Obviously, it depends on how the situation is around that time," Professor Arjuna de Silva, SLC's Administrative Committee chairman, told Sportstar.

The ODI series is scheduled to begin on July 13 following the visiting team's arrival in Sri Lanka on July 5 and completion of its required week-long quarantine. Following the T20I series, which begins on July 22nd and runs through July 27th.

"As of now, we will stick to the protocol where the players will have to undergo hard quarantine for the first three days and in the next four days, they will be allowed to train," de Silva said.

"However, if there are any revised guidelines by the health ministry around that time, we will have to follow that," he added.
